The Northern Secret Society (Russian: Северное тайное общество, romanized: Severnoye taynoye obshchestvo), also called the Northern Society of the Decembrists or the Decembrists, was formed in St. Petersburg after the dissolution of the Union of Prosperity. Its members participated in the Decembrist revolt.
